This is an outstanding opportunity to join a well-established engineering business that designs, manufactures and installs market-leading ventilation and extraction systems for industrial customers across the UK.
Following many successful years leading the business, the current Managing Director is stepping back from the day-to-day operation, creating an exciting opportunity for an experienced General Manager to take full operational ownership and drive the next phase of growth.
This isn’t a corporate leadership role with multiple management layers. It’s a hands-on position where you’ll have real autonomy, close customer relationships and the ability to influence every part of the business.
The Role
Reporting to the owners, you’ll assume responsibility for the day-to-day leadership of the business, overseeing manufacturing, workshop operations, installation, engineering, commercial performance and customer delivery. Working alongside the outgoing Managing Director during a structured handover, you’ll quickly develop an in-depth understanding of the business before taking full responsibility for operational performance.
Your responsibilities will include:
- Leading the day-to-day operation of the business.
- Managing workshop, manufacturing and installation teams.
- Driving operational efficiency, quality and profitability.
- Developing customer relationships and supporting commercial growth.
- Overseeing project delivery from order through to installation.
- Coaching and developing managers and employees.
- Working with the owners to deliver the company’s long-term strategic objectives.
- Creating a culture of accountability, continuous improvement and excellent customer service.
